Quick answers
Frequently asked questions
1How does GeniusLink handle different affiliate programs (e.g., Amazon Associates, ShareASale) across regions?⌄
GeniusLink supports a wide array of affiliate programs. For major retailers like Amazon, it automatically detects the correct local storefront and applies your specific Associates ID for that region. For other programs, you can manually configure the regional destination URLs and append your unique affiliate parameters, ensuring broad compatibility.
2Can I use my own custom domain for the localized links?⌄
Yes, GeniusLink allows you to set up and use your own custom domain (e.g., links.yourbrand.com) for all your localized links. This helps maintain brand consistency, improves click-through rates by building trust with your audience, and can offer better control over your link infrastructure.
3What happens if a user's location isn't covered by my defined rules?⌄
You can set a default fallback URL within GeniusLink. If a user's IP address doesn't match any of your specific geo-targeting rules, they will be redirected to this default destination (e.g., your primary storefront or a generic product page), ensuring no traffic is lost and every click has a resolution.
4Is there a limit to the number of links or clicks I can track?⌄
Subscription tiers typically define limits on the number of active links and monthly clicks. Higher plans offer increased capacities suitable for high-volume publishers, and enterprise solutions can be customized. Specific details are available on the GeniusLink pricing page.
5How does GeniusLink impact page load speed or SEO?⌄
GeniusLink uses 302 redirects, which are generally fast and have minimal impact on page load speed for the end-user. From an SEO perspective, these redirects are standard practice for affiliate links and do not negatively affect your site's organic rankings, as the localized link is the destination, not the indexed content.
